NHS Professor On Long-Term Care

Robert Friedland, Ph.D.

Robert Friedland, Ph.D., associate professor in the Department of Health Systems Administration at NHS, will speak Monday, June 11, at a forum on financing long-term care.

The event—titled "Toward a More Efficient and Effective Systems of Financing Long-Terms Care and support by The Robert Wood Johnson Foundation—is part of the Georgetown University Financing Long-Term Care Project.

Friedland, who also holds an appointment at the Health Policy Institute of the Georgetown Public Policy Institute (GPPI), will moderate and present during the a session on, "Why the Current Public-Private Partnership Needs to Change." GPPI Dean Judy Feder is also participating in the event, which will be held at the Barbara Jordan Conference Center of the Kaiser Family Foundation at 1330 G St., NW.

The goal of the day-long session is to examine why current financing options need to be changed and to explore specific financing options developed by a diverse group of experts commissioned under the project. While there is currently a waiting list to attend the forum, Kaiser will Web cast the session.
